Sevierville, TN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sevierville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cheap Sevierville Studio Apartments | $1,201 | $1,149 | $1,229 |
| Cheap Sevierville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,442 | $1,109 | $1,584 |
| Cheap Sevierville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,879 | $1,369 | $10,000+ |
| Cheap Sevierville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,195 | $1,729 | $8,164 |

Sevierville Overview
If you are looking for a small town in the Southeast with all the charm you expect of the region, you should look no further than Sevierville, TN. Sevierville, TN is the county seat of Sevier County, Tennessee, and it is located in Eastern Tennessee. There are plenty of beautiful apartments in Sevierville, so if you are looking for Sevierville apartments, learn more about the local area below. Then, let us help you find your next home.
Why live in Sevierville, TN?
There are several reasons why so many people choose to live in Sevierville. First, the area is not that far from Knoxville, so people can still get to Knoxville relatively easily. Second, the weather is warm throughout the year, but there is a fair bit of snow during the winter. If you enjoy having four seasons, you will like living in Sevierville. The cost of living is also significantly lower in Sevierville when compared to some of the major cities in the area. Family can save money by living in town. Finally, the traffic is not that bad. You can get around the area relatively easily.
